We waited a few weeks before we tried this place out in hopes they would work out the new restaurant kinks- however, they were really struggling. You could tell the employees didn’t really know what they were supposed to do or what anyone else was doing. Several guest including ourselves waited too long to be seated and employees just stared at us not knowing if they should seat us or someone else. Then when we were finally approached the lady asked us to just pick a table- if that’s the case don’t have a sign that says “wait to be seated”. After we sat down we waited a long time before anyone asked us a drink order. The servers didn’t seem to have assigned sections to know who should be serving which table. Employees were frustrated at one another and there seems to be major lack of management and communication between employees. After we got our order in we had a fairly long wait again for our food. Food was good- fresh and great flavor- however it wasn’t so good I’m willing to receive the bad service just for the food. The place was so festive with Valentines Day decor. But its a cute place, regardless. Very ideal place for first date. We were greeted with the brightest sign ever, upon entry. And that just does something for your mood, gets you excited- makes your stomach even more hungry. However. We were also. Seated immediatley. No wait. And when we sat down and ate the tortilla chips, I could have ordered those, and been happy. They are made in house, there's no way they'd be that airy and fresh, otherwise. They were absolutley delicious. I am typically a creature of habit, but don't you know, I was out of town. I wanted to get something I couldn't at home. And I for sure could not get the California Burrito at home. It's a loaded cheeseburger in a burrito. But wait. Add the fries. That's right, that's right. I said add the fries. It's amazing. It's insanely big. And I would have eaten it all, but I probably would have felt a little judged. But then the small bit that I did leave. I was probably judged for not eating the rest of it. Lol!!! Goodness, me, this place was amazing. The service was a little on the slow side. I sat a little too long for my bill. Paid cash to not have to wait for my card. But it was valentines day and the food was so good. You take the good with the bad. And the good was just, too good. Highly recommend 👌🏻.

I am updating my review to say that the dish is Quesabirria, and I am now addicted. I've been back a couple of times since my review was first posted, and the food has always been great, in my opinion! I'm not sure how long they have been open at this location, but we went to celebrate Cinco de Mayo. This is a great spot to have a birthday party because they played some hype music and did a flight of shots for the birthday people! As we came in, a few guys had some gripes about food wait times and said they didn't really like the food. But I experienced great service and absolutely fantastic food. I forgot what the dish was called, but I had some taco that is shredded beef that you dip in beef consumé. Hands down, best hispanic dish I've ever had. We also had the guacamole (fresh made) and salsa with chips. I really like their chips here. They're thicker than other restaurants and tasted like they were handmade. The salsa I really liked too, because it had a distinct garlic flavor. It didn't taste like traditional salsa at all, which I liked because I don't usually eat traditional salsa. I liked the guacamole too, but it didn't have as much lime and cilantro as at other places. I can't wait to go back and get those beef tacos again! 😋
